hemp building panels, also known as hempcrete panels, are composed of the inner woody fibers of the hemp plant mixed with lime and water. This mixture creates a lightweight, breathable, and durable material that offers a wide range of benefits for both builders and the environment. Hempcrete panels have been used in a variety of construction projects, from residential homes to commercial buildings, showcasing their versatility and effectiveness as a building material.

One of the key advantages of hemp building panels is their sustainability. Hemp is a highly sustainable crop that requires minimal water, pesticides, and fertilizers to grow. It thrives in a variety of climates and soil types, making it an ideal crop for farmers looking to reduce their environmental impact. In addition, hemp plants sequester carbon dioxide from the atmosphere as they grow, making them a carbon-negative crop. By using hemp building panels in construction projects, builders can significantly reduce the carbon footprint of their buildings and contribute to a more sustainable future.

Another benefit of hemp building panels is their thermal performance. Hempcrete panels have excellent thermal insulation properties, helping to regulate indoor temperatures and reduce energy consumption for heating and cooling. The breathable nature of hempcrete panels also helps to prevent moisture buildup, mold growth, and other issues commonly associated with traditional building materials. This results in a healthier and more comfortable indoor environment for occupants, as well as lower maintenance costs for building owners.

In addition to their sustainability and thermal performance, hemp building panels are also fire-resistant and non-toxic. Hempcrete panels do not release harmful chemicals or gases when exposed to fire, making them a safer alternative to traditional building materials. This feature is particularly important in regions prone to wildfires or other natural disasters, where the fire resistance of a building material can be a matter of life and death. By choosing hemp building panels, builders can enhance the safety and durability of their structures while reducing their impact on the environment.

Furthermore, hemp building panels are incredibly versatile and easy to work with. They can be molded into a variety of shapes and sizes to suit different design requirements, from walls and floors to roofs and ceilings. Hempcrete panels can also be used in conjunction with other building materials, such as wood or steel frames, to create hybrid structures that maximize the benefits of each material. This flexibility allows builders to unleash their creativity and explore new possibilities in sustainable construction.

Despite their many benefits, hemp building panels still face some challenges when it comes to widespread adoption. Limited availability and higher upfront costs compared to traditional building materials have hindered the mass adoption of hempcrete panels in the construction industry. However, as awareness of the environmental and economic benefits of hemp continues to grow, more builders and developers are beginning to see the value of investing in sustainable building practices.
